Love In It's Greatest Form

The Lord speaks
Without a sound ever heard
He touches our live's
While nothing is ever felt
He's in our presents
But never seen
He walks with us
Never casting a shadow
On the brightest of days
A friend who never walks away
Even when we do
Oh how can He do these things
For He lives within our hearts
For he never stops loving us
For He is LOVE
In it's greatest form
